Christian counseling combines traditional therapeutic techniques with biblical principles to support individuals in their emotional and spiritual well-being. In this approach, the counselor integrates faith-based values with evidence-based strategies to help clients navigate life’s challenges, such as anxiety, depression, relationship issues, and personal struggles. Through a Christian counseling lens, clients are encouraged to draw on their relationship with God, Scripture, and prayer as sources of strength and guidance. This approach fosters healing, personal growth, and spiritual renewal, helping individuals find peace, purpose, and clarity while aligning their mental health journey with their Christian faith. Christian Counseling therapists in Kingman, Arizona Statistics

Christian Counseling therapists in Kingman, Arizona average 14 years of experience and charge around $189 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(65%), Christian Counseling (65%), and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(38%).
